Как программно получить URL-адреса ngrok? - PullRequest
0 голосов
/ 25 декабря 2018

Я использую бесплатный сервис уровня ngrok и после запуска ngrok хотел бы узнать http и / или https URL, который он назначил для туннеля.

Я надеялсяв журнале ngrok будет отображаться URL-адрес, но это не так.

Я знаю, что, возможно, мог бы установить этот URL-адрес с платной версией, но предпочел бы не обновлять его, если это возможно.

Естьэта функциональность намеренно нарушена по соображениям безопасности?

Программное определение URL позволило бы мне автоматизировать использование туннеля и, что более важно, поэтому его прекращение, так что мне не нужно беспокоитьсяо том, что вы забыли прекратить его вручную.

Хотя на консоли отображается вывод ngrok, я не могу его увидеть в stdout или stderr;или, по крайней мере, если я попытаюсь передать их на tee, я не получу никакого вывода вообще.Я ожидал увидеть escape-последовательности ANSI для расширенного вывода консоли, но не вижу.Как это отправка вывода на терминал?Запустив strings ngrok | sort -u | less, я вижу, что ngrok - это приложение go.Что он использует, если не stdout?

...